Stefan Beller <sbeller@google.com> writes:
> On Wed, Aug 10, 2016 at 10:32 AM, Jonathan Nieder <jrnieder@gmail.com> wrote:
>> Stefan Beller wrote:
>>
>>> When a user asked for a detached HEAD specifically with `--detach`,
>>> we do not need to give advice on what a detached HEAD state entails as
>>> we can assume they know what they're getting into as they asked for it.
>>
>> Example? Tests?
>
> There are no tests for the advice things IIUC.
There seem to already be tests that explicitly sets advice.* to true
like in t7201 and t7512, but even if there weren't any existing
ones, it would be appropriate to make sure that an explicit --detach
does not trigger the advice, even when advice.detachedHEAD left
unconfigured (or set to true), given that doing so is the whole
purpose of this patch, I would think.
